1967 Buick Riviera GS, true GS, 1 owner before me. 55031mi. Built 455 to stage 1 specs, many performance upgrades. Rock solid no rust car, was professionally restored in 2000/2001. Runs strong, tons of power, drives nice. Grandfather bought it new, gave it to grandson around the mid 90's, they both decided to restore, grandpa wanted original, grandson wanted a hotrod....So, they compromised. Has the original seats under slip covers made in the 70's to fit over by an upolstery shop, have never been off since. Paint is super shiny and sharp, but does have it's share of chips and dings from the years. Underside is excellent, was gone over when the car was restored. Motor....455ci, balanced, 10-1 comp, 400 turbo automatic (rebuilt to handle 500+HP) 342 posi/limited slip rearend, Holley 850 dbl pump carb, crossflow S-divider intake, 5 angle valve job w/guides, big cam, elec. fuel pump w/reg, electric fan to back up the stock fan, MSD pro billet distributor, Crane coil, custom "hugger headers" with Jet-Coat coating, all AeroQuip braided fuel lines, and aluminum pulleys...just to name a few, all w/receipts....car really moves...and sounds great doing it with dual flowmasters and running on race fuel (can run pump fuel, I just liked the smell) Was an A/C car, all the parts come with and can be bolted on and charged (all brackets there) , and also has the original orange 430 valve covers, and carb. Drives nice, has power steering and brakes, both work effortlessly. Inside a Monster tach w/shift light, 2 Autometer guages, and a CD player have been added, all in the center box, as to not destroy the original dash, at Grandpa's demand (so it could be put back to stock) I also have the original Protecto-Plate, owners manual and sales literature, along with all the Fisher Body manuals. All engine build specs and reciepts (2000-2001) too----Shocks, ball joints/suspension done then also, POR 15 coated and reasembled, approx. 5-6k after resto. Interier is nice, not perfect or show, headliner nice, carpet nice, dash nice (has a few small crack on top, not very noticable), original roll speedo works fine.
